But⁣ before we delve into the details⁢ of‍ each wonder, ⁢let’s ⁣take ‌a step back and understand the history behind the Seven Wonders. The concept⁢ of the Seven⁣ Wonders of the World originated in ancient Greece, and the first known list was created by Antipater of Sidon in 140 BC. This list included the ‌Great Pyramid of Giza, the Hanging⁤ Gardens of ‍Babylon,⁤ the Temple ‍of Artemis at Ephesus, the Statue of Zeus at Olympia, the Mausoleum at⁣ Halicarnassus, the‌ Colossus of ⁤Rhodes, ⁢and the Lighthouse ‍of Alexandria.

Over time, some of these wonders were destroyed, and others were⁣ added to the ⁤list.​ Today, ‌the most commonly ‍recognized‌ list includes ⁢the⁤ Great⁤ Pyramid of Giza, the⁣ Taj Mahal,⁣ the Colosseum, ⁣the Great ⁣Wall of China, Christ the Redeemer Statue, Petra, and Machu⁢ Picchu.

So let’s start ⁣our journey with the ⁤first wonder ‌on the list, the Great ‍Pyramid of Giza. Located ⁣on the outskirts ​of Cairo, this monumental structure was⁤ built over 4,500⁤ years ago and is the oldest and ‌largest of the ​three pyramids ⁣in the Giza‍ pyramid complex. It is a testament ⁣to⁣ the engineering and architectural skills of ‍the ancient Egyptians and continues to ⁤fascinate visitors with its grandeur and mysteries.

Next on ‍the⁢ list is ​the Taj ⁢Mahal, a symbol​ of eternal love and one of the most beautiful structures in the world. Built by Mughal Emperor ‍Shah Jahan in ​memory of his beloved wife, this ⁢white marble mausoleum ‌is a UNESCO World Heritage Site ⁤and attracts millions of‍ tourists⁣ every year.

Moving on, we come to the Colosseum in⁤ Rome, ⁣an iconic structure that ⁣is synonymous with the glory‍ of​ the ancient Roman Empire. This elliptical amphitheater​ was used for gladiatorial contests, public spectacles,‍ and other events that defined the‌ Roman‍ way ‌of life.

And no list of ​the Seven Wonders⁤ is complete without⁤ mention of the ‍Great Wall ⁤of China, a ‌massive⁤ fortification ⁣that spans over​ 13,000 miles and is one of the greatest engineering achievements in ‍the ‌world. Built ​over several dynasties, this wall stands ​as a symbol of⁤ China’s rich‌ history ⁣and is a must-visit for any traveler.

The Christ the Redeemer Statue in Rio ​de Janeiro, Brazil, is another modern addition to⁢ the list and is⁣ renowned for its breathtaking views and⁣ religious significance. This 98-foot statue of Jesus Christ stands ‍atop ​the Corcovado mountain, offering a spiritual and physical⁣ high to all who visit.

The ancient city of Petra in ⁢Jordan,​ also known as the Rose City, is a marvel ‌of human accomplishment that dates back over 2,000 years. ‌Carved into the rose-colored sandstone cliffs, ⁤this⁤ city ‍was once an important ‍trade hub and ‍is now a popular ‍tourist⁤ destination, famous for its intricate architectural designs and unique rock-cut buildings.

And finally, we have Machu Picchu, the breathtaking Incan citadel ​nestled in the ⁤Andes‌ Mountains ​of Peru.‍ This hidden gem remained⁣ forgotten for centuries until it was rediscovered by⁣ American ​explorer Hiram Bingham⁢ in 1911. With its⁣ well-preserved ‍ruins and stunning‌ mountainous backdrop, Machu Picchu is a​ bucket-list destination for many.
